The surrounding area offers an exceptional quality of life, combining unspoilt natural beauty with excellent accessibility. Nestled within the Parc Naturel du Haut-Languedoc, the region is renowned for its dramatic landscapes, vineyards, lakes, and extensive walking and cycling trails. The nearby market town of Lodève provides a full range of amenities, cultural attractions, and weekly markets, while the A75 motorway offers swift connections to Montpellier, Béziers, and the Mediterranean coast. The area is rich in history and heritage, with charming villages, local gastronomy, and year-round outdoor activities, making it a highly desirable location for both permanent living and tourism.
